Shri Hanuman Ji Mandir, Chuwa


What is this place?

Hindu Temple – This is a Hindu temple dedicated to Lord Hanuman, a revered deity in Hinduism known for his strength, devotion, and loyalty. Temples like this serve as important centers for worship and community gatherings.

Why people come here

Worship & Devotion – Visitors typically come here for prayer, to offer their respects to Lord Hanuman, and to seek blessings. It's a place for devotees to connect with their faith and participate in religious rituals and ceremonies.

Spiritual or cultural significance

Divine Presence – Lord Hanuman is widely worshipped for protection, courage, and overcoming obstacles. Many believe that visiting his temple brings peace and strength. It's a significant cultural landmark for the local community.

What to expect

Peaceful Atmosphere – You can generally expect a serene and devotional atmosphere. The temple is likely a place for quiet contemplation, chanting, and performing puja. Crowds may vary, especially during festivals or auspicious days.

Visitor etiquette

Respectful Conduct – As with most religious sites, I recommend dressing modestly, covering your head if customary, and removing your footwear before entering the main shrine. Maintaining silence and respecting ongoing prayers is also appreciated.

Practical info

Local Landmark – While specific timings and facilities might vary, temples generally welcome visitors during daylight hours. Accessibility would typically involve a short walk from the nearest road. It's usually a place that encourages a respectful and calm demeanor.

Good to know

Offerings Welcome – Devotees often bring offerings such as flowers, fruits, or sweets for Lord Hanuman. You might also find opportunities to light lamps or participate in aarti ceremonies, which are traditional forms of worship.
